Congress slams Prime Minister Narendra Modi over Parliamentary Affairs minister pick

The Congress stated on Tuesday that Prime Minister Narendra Modi's choice of the Parliamentary Affairs portfolio "inspires no confidence whatsoever" that the Parliament should operate any differently than it has under his leadership for the previous ten years.

The opposition party declared that the INDIA group is committed to successfully representing the people's desire and mandate in both Houses of Parliament.

Arjun Ram Meghwal will serve as the Minister of State in the Ministry of Parliamentary Affairs, while Kiren Rijiju has been named as the Minister of Parliamentary Affairs.

Congress national secretary Jairam Ramesh wrote on X, saying, "The allocation of the Parliamentary Affairs portfolios inspires no confidence whatsoever that the 'one-third' Pradhan Mantri wants Parliament to function any differently than the manner in which he has run it over the past decade." "However, whatever be the 'divine' signals, the INDIA Janbandhan is more than determined to reflect the will and mandate of the people in both Houses of Parliament most effectively," he stated.

With 235 members in the Lok Sabha, the opposition INDIA group has become stronger in this election and plans to challenge the government on matters affecting the general public, such as joblessness and price increases.
